The Squier classic vibe and vintage modified lines are really great instruments that you can get for even less. A classic vibes tele on the used market could possibly be under $300 and theyāre a fantastic bargain at that price.
Okay, I will consider those! Thanks :)
Squier is owned and operated by Fender to be a more affordable line of guitars. They used to be pretty bad, but the technology and knowledge of the shops which make them have really improved in the past decade or so. Nowadays, the best Squiers are actually better than the worst Fenders, and theyāll still be less expensive, too.
